620 people have filed a claim against C-Planet IT Solutions Ltd, the company which breached GDPR.
75% of Malta population got its data compromised.
About 330,000 Maltese citizens had their personal data exposed in April. There were names, addresses and ID card details among the leaked confidential information.
The claimants determined the reimbursement of the impact on those who got their confidential data breached.

Such details as political views were leaked as well among the breached data – whether a person is a Labour or Nationalist voter. No password was needed to access the information.
The company rushed to downplay the severity of the leakage in order to not bring excessive attention to the nationwide privacy incident.
